The death of a pet is one of the most traumatic experiences in a child's life. This book is designed to be a help to them. It can be read independently by a primary grade child. At the end the short setoff suggestions and some Biblical quotes along with a list of adult books can help the adult to help the child. You may Email cariedesel@gmail.com if you have questions.

Dr. Alan Riedesel, who lives in western New York, is a former elementary teacher, elementary principal, and distinguished university professor. He has written over twenty-five books for elementary school children, elementary school teachers, and parents. His wife died in 2015 after sixty-three years of marriage, leaving him with five grown children and six grandchildren. He has been active in Christian activities including Sunday school teaching for children and adults, being a church school superintendent, being a lay speaker, and projects that encourage critical thinking on the part of children. Emmy White is a watercolor painter who lives in Minneapolis, Minnesota. She has been seriously painting since retiring from nursing ten years ago. She has an art studio with six other artists in the warehouse district of Northeast, Minneapolis, and has exhibited in shows, receiving many awards. Her art work has been sold to many collectors throughout the United States. Her enthusiasm for life and her expression of joy may be appreciated in her art.
